The quote from John Steinbeck's "The Winter of Our Discontent" expresses the complexity of a single day, suggesting that it encompasses various experiences and emotions rather than being a singular, simplistic occurrence. Each moment within a day can hold different meanings and contribute to a person's overall journey, highlighting the multifaceted nature of time.
This reflection invites readers to consider how daily experiences shape our lives, emphasizing that even ordinary days can be rich with diverse activities and feelings. Ultimately, Steinbeck encourages an appreciation for the nuanced aspects of life that accumulate day by day, influencing who we are and how we navigate our existence.
